I've owned my 11 F800GS for 3 years now and other than regular servicing I had no real issues.
I usually ride weekly all year round but had to hide my bike at the back of the garage early december due to other projects.
I came to check it over last week as needing a ride out and found a small amount of fuel had run down and pooled at the bottom of the side stand.
So came to start it and the bike just turns over and over but wont fire. I've checked all the usual side stand switch, tank breather etc and all good, but on closer inspection with the seat off I have a pool of fuel sitting under the rubber seal on top of the access to the fuel tank.
I cleaned all of this up and the connectors etc and tried starting again, same again just turning over.
Had to leave it for a couple of days so put it up on its centre stand, came to look at it today and have a small pool of fuel sitting on top of the access to the tank again.
Before I start major dismantliny, Any ideas or experienced similar?????? Your help will be much appreciated.
